Is Smith.ai Legit?

Yes, Smith.ai is legit, but there is a catch you should know about. Scammers posing as Smith.ai employees may advertise job openings on fake sites.

The same phishing scheme has been used by these fraudsters on other remote work platforms, including Appen, Teletech, and Rev.com.

The procedure is as follows…

You apply for a job that appears to be posted on the Smith.ai website (or other remote work website). However, you cannot rely on the information provided there.

In some cases, it’s obvious how to tell. Most likely, it is an email address from a free service like Outlook or Gmail, or a WhatsApp address ID. They might also ask for a Zoom or Google Meets conversation with you.

There are clear warning signs here, and Smith.ai will not contact you in this way.

Sometimes, the scammers even go as far as creating a whole website that looks exactly like Smith.ai… no, it is not like that at all.

Therefore, use only Smith.ai official website and channels when applying and replying to job postings…

It’s also common for scammers to ask potential VAs to front the cost of software before promising to reimburse them. Having to pay to gain access to digital tools is completely unnecessary, as any legitimate client should be able to do so for free. Furthermore, installing foreign software could provide the scammer with remote access to your system, allowing them to steal your personal data or hack your accounts.

Con artists frequently demand immediate availability. There may be no interview or verification of previous employment before extending a job offer. Or, the client may be overly enthusiastic during the interview and try to pressure you into starting the job right away.

Because of this, you’ll have to sign a contract right away, without giving it much thought or looking into the offer. Plus, if you don’t have any experience or references, the fact that someone is willing to work with you just because you expressed interest in the position should raise major red flags.

At the same time, the scammer might be asking for too much information. In particular, giving out your bank information can be risky because the scammer may pretend to use your account information to make a direct payment to you when, in reality, you’re just being used as a money mule.

Social security numbers are another common target of fraudsters. They may insist on this as one of the few requirements before beginning work, saying it’s required for administrative purposes. It’s risky to give out your social security number because of the possibility of identity theft. Scammers can use your SSN to get benefits, open credit cards in your name, and even get your tax refund, causing you financial hardship for years to come.

Smith.ai Pros

Virtual receptionist can be a great job for those who need some extra money on the side and want the freedom to pursue their passions outside of work.

Below are some of the pros of working for Smith.ai as a virtual receptionist:

1. You might receive employee benefits from Smith.ai

Employees at Smith.ai sites are paid regularly and receive benefits. Like traditional employees, they report to a supervisor.

Remote work is different. You’re an independent contractor, though not as much as other remote jobs.

However, Smith.ai virtual receptionists who work more than 30 hours per week are offered benefits, which is unusual for telecommuting.

The comprehensive benefits package includes health, dental and vision insurance, as well as retirement plans such as 401k plans and cash bonuses.

In addition, the company offers its employees paid training opportunities to help them advance their careers within the company.

Other earning potential and benefits include:

Employee referral bonuses of $150 and the opportunity to earn team awards are available.

2. Flexible working hours

Smith.ai is available 24/7. Available daily, weekly, monthly and all year round. Even on Christmas.

The company hires both full-time and part-time employees. The standard definition of full-time is 40 hours per week.

Part-time employees must be available five hours per day, five days per week, according to the current schedule.

Smith.ai and its customers’ needs, as well as your availability, will determine how long your shifts will be and how often they will repeat.

It’s not quite as flexible as a freelance job, but it is more flexible than a regular job.

Employees rate flexibility as one of the most important benefits. One virtual receptionist said, “It gives me a lot of time to spend on my hobbies and chores.”

It’s also worth noting that most virtual receptionist jobs are based in North America, but your clients and their customers can come from anywhere in the world.

This creates opportunities for late shifts for night owls and those who work best when the sun goes down.

Smith.ai Cons and Complaints

However, there are some cons and complaints, which is to be expected. No company is perfect, and you can’t ignore the disgruntled employee who wants revenge.

1. You have to handle various responsibilities

Smith.ai virtual receptionists handle a variety of tasks, including answering phones, accepting payments, and scheduling appointments.

Among the specific tasks are…

  • Answering calls
  • Taking notes during calls
  • Responding to web chats
  • Taking messages
  • Collecting payments
  • Screening new clients
  • Booking client appointments
  • Transferring calls

Duty is not the same as responsibility, of course.

As a virtual receptionist, you are responsible for handling calls from your client’s customers.

To put it another way: As a representative of Smith.ai’s clients, you are responsible for treating their customers as if they were your own.

You are an ambassador for Smith.ai, the company you work for, and its values. That means Smith.ai has faith in you to speak for them.

In addition to answering calls and helping customers, your duties will include teamwork and recognizing and responding to the needs of other team members.

2. A certain amount of technical equipment is required

You will need some equipment that meets specific technical requirements, as with most at-home phone jobs. These are some examples:

  • Laptop or desktop computer
  • Distraction-free working environment.
  • Headset with an integrated microphone.
  • Google Chrome is already installed on your computer.
  • Reliable high-speed internet connection with download speeds of 10 Mbps or higher and upload speeds of 3 Mbps or higher.

3. The pay is low 

You won’t get a good salary working for Smith.ai as a virtual receptionist. 

Smith.ai provided the following salary data for entry-level receptionists:

  • The starting hourly rate for entry-level agents is $15.
  • Bilingual agents who are fluent in both Spanish and English are eligible for a starting hourly rate of $16 (entry level salary).
  • If you live outside the United States, pay starts at $11/hour.
  • Training is compensated.
  • Agents who work more than 30 hours per week are eligible for health insurance.

According to Glassdoor, the average salary at Smith.ai is $59,360, based on 62 salaries. In light of the $15 starting salary, this seems a bit excessive.
